Good, sounds like it worked out well then. Usually a frozen caliper can be detected while driving, since the lack of braking power on one side can make it pull to the opposite side. If you didnt feel any pulling while braking it may have been partially frozen. Either way replacing it would have been the way to go so it sounds like youre good to go.
 
The better thing to do instead of supercharging it (assuming it's a GT), would be to swap an L32 (or L67) top end on the L36. You get a little higher compression and a better gear ratio (GT's have a lower ratio than GTP's). You'd need to swap in an HD differential in, though. If you do that and don't do any mods, you will need to put a larger pulley on the supercharger. Just something to think about. Glad you got out of there without paying a whole lot of money. They do have "mushier" pedals than a lot of cars, but I've been driving cars with "mushy" pedals since I started to drive. I prefer them to most touchy Ford pedals. But, like I said, if you want a firmer pedal, put some SS lines on there and, if you'd like, put 4th gen f-body brakes up front or, better yet, GP GXP brakes all around (if you do either, you will need the SS lines, anyway).
